Abandonment often isn’t clearly defined but can be inferred by certain things like neighbors witnessing the tenant moving all of their belongings out of the property, the property being completely vacant, utilities being shut off, etc.

The majority of small landlord and small business owners I know that do have an LLC, co-mingle their LLC and personal accounts (credit cards, utilities, etc.) so much that a judge would not hesitate to allow the veil of an LLC be pierced.I have also witnessed evictions halted because the tenant pointed out to the court that landlord held the unit in an LLC, necessitating the hiring of a lawyer.I personally would not feel it is necessary for a small portfolio.
